La Plata County has hired a contractor to replace a bridge abutment on the west side of the county, and the work will lead to a road closure for several weeks.
KW Enterprises will replace the stacked-timber abutment with a concrete version on the west side of the La Plata River Bridge on Lewis Creek Road (County Road 124A) starting Tuesday.
The bridge is approximately 9.2 miles north of U.S. Highway 160 at Hesperus.
In a news release, the county said work is expected to last until Oct. 31.
The road will be closed for three weeks during construction, but the county did not say which three weeks in the time frame that would be. A call on Friday was not returned.
During the remainder of the construction, work hours will be 7 a.m. to 6 p.m. Monday through Saturday.
